WA declares emergency over Walla Walla drinking water threatened by fire

Gov. Bob Ferguson declared a state of emergency Friday over threats to Walla Walla’s drinking water supply from the Paradise fire burning in the city’s watershed.The Paradise fire began with a lightning strike July 16 in Oregon before spreading into Washington.
